Serving the community
By Ms Kath Notley, Director of Service Learning
This week, a group of our students had the wonderful opportunity to support St Ninian’s Uniting Church in Lyneham as they prepared for their much-anticipated Clothing and Manchester Sale.
What started as an empty hall quickly transformed into a vibrant display of casual and formal clothing, shoes, and manchester items— all thanks to the teamwork and enthusiasm of our students. Working alongside the dedicated church volunteers, they helped sort, organise, and prepare the merchandise for the big event.
The volunteer supervisors were incredibly grateful, praising our students for their positive attitude, strong work ethic, and willingness to contribute. Their efforts not only eased the workload for the volunteers but also helped ensure the sale would be a success.
